Sha256: 49c1d76e1029ab514fe40045686ddd5cc44e77b22974dc6169c192f7972e26c2

Contents?: true

Size: 199 Bytes

Versions: 23

Compression:

Stored size: 199 Bytes

Contents

require 'json'

module Cucumber
  module Messages
    module WriteNdjson
      def write_ndjson_to(io)
        io.write(self.to_json(proto3: true))
        io.write("\n")
      end
    end
  end
end

Version data entries

23 entries across 23 versions & 1 rubygems

Version Path
cucumber-messages-15.0.0 lib/cucumber/messages/protobuf_ndjson.rb
cucumber-messages-14.1.2 lib/cucumber/messages/protobuf_ndjson.rb
cucumber-messages-14.1.1 lib/cucumber/messages/protobuf_ndjson.rb
cucumber-messages-14.1.0 lib/cucumber/messages/protobuf_ndjson.rb
cucumber-messages-14.0.1 lib/cucumber/messages/protobuf_ndjson.rb
cucumber-messages-14.0.0 lib/cucumber/messages/protobuf_ndjson.rb
cucumber-messages-13.2.1 lib/cucumber/messages/protobuf_ndjson.rb
cucumber-messages-13.2.0 lib/cucumber/messages/protobuf_ndjson.rb
cucumber-messages-13.1.0 lib/cucumber/messages/protobuf_ndjson.rb
cucumber-messages-13.0.1 lib/cucumber/messages/protobuf_ndjson.rb
cucumber-messages-13.0.0 lib/cucumber/messages/protobuf_ndjson.rb
cucumber-messages-12.4.0 lib/cucumber/messages/protobuf_ndjson.rb
cucumber-messages-12.3.2 lib/cucumber/messages/protobuf_ndjson.rb
cucumber-messages-12.3.1 lib/cucumber/messages/protobuf_ndjson.rb
cucumber-messages-12.2.0 lib/cucumber/messages/protobuf_ndjson.rb
cucumber-messages-12.1.1 lib/cucumber/messages/protobuf_ndjson.rb
cucumber-messages-12.1.0 lib/cucumber/messages/protobuf_ndjson.rb
cucumber-messages-12.0.0 lib/cucumber/messages/protobuf_ndjson.rb
cucumber-messages-11.1.1 lib/cucumber/messages/protobuf_ndjson.rb
cucumber-messages-11.1.0 lib/cucumber/messages/protobuf_ndjson.rb